Output aba17b987814200020301632d612a7e67c3232fe24227dc129eac2ed898d3fe6:0

value
84860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 449ae906ef09b849c3ae9d1a3f6222359994aa5b OP_EQUAL
address
37wmSwatJui7XqpyW2jgmhakC2guniic84
transaction
aba17b987814200020301632d612a7e67c3232fe24227dc129eac2ed898d3fe6
confirmations
251884
spent
true